Book Description

Mom, can you buy me this? combines creative characters with actual financial problems to help children understand the terminology and results of each financial situation they may encouter. Ryan, the main character, encounters: Mr. Tax, whose outstrecthed hand, broad grin and pocket full of cash, make it apparent that he always gets paid. Ms. Interest, who says, "I have something for you, but first you have to give me something." Others include Mr. Inflation and Ms. Brokerage.

About the Author

Ms. Kathryn Durham, mother of four, former staff accountant, accounting supervisor and bookkeeper, has created a series of books entitled Mom, can you buy me this? which cleverly unlocks the mysteries of the financial realm in which we live. Ryan, one of Kathryn's whose relentless pursuit of a video game started him down his very own path of economic discover, inspired the initial book in the series. Subtitled, "Ryan gets an allowance".

Kathryn Durham's Mom, Can You Buy Me This?, is a great way to teach children about fiscal responsibility. There are two titles in this series Ryan Gets An Allowance and Richard Gets A Job. In today's ever changing economy, children need to learn to be financially responsible at an early age. Durham uses characters such as Mr. Tax to teach children about the importance of paying taxes. Its an entertaining as well and educational read for children, Durham does a great job bringing the this seemingly difficult information down to a level where children can understand it. Parents might even learn a thing or two! The book also has word problems at the end of each chapter, so children can test out what they learned. I would recommend this book to all parents.
